I just replaced my Touch Pro 2 (from Sprint) and recieved a new one because my old one had a "pressure point". Anyhow the new one is great except for one thing.

The G Sensor seems to be a bit problematic. Since the 'face down' activates the speakphone I realized my G Sensor isn't calibrating right. I place on a level surface and the calibration takes place but the two bubbles don't fall back into the center like it's supposed to. I did some research and found that this was a problem with hero, where the G Sensor calibration software was faulty and it wasn't a hardware problem. Since u.s. touch pro 2's are just starting to be released now..is it possible that the software issue exists with the newer TP2's?

Its pretty annoying since I actually use the speakerphone function a lot and now it won't turn on because the phone doesn't think it's on a level surface. Anyone else having a similar problem like mine? Any help will be deeply appreciated!
